What is Audiobus?Audiobus is an award-winning music app for iPhone and iPad which lets you use your other music apps together. Chain effects on your favourite synth, run the output of apps or Audio Units into an app like GarageBand or Loopy, or select a different audio interface output for each app. Route MIDI between apps — drive a synth from a MIDI sequencer, or add an arpeggiator to your MIDI keyboard — or sync with your external MIDI gear. And control your entire setup from a MIDI controller.

    This does not seem to be the case. I just did a quick test and ToneStack doesn’t mono-ize a stereo input. I tested the tap room delay with a stereo source file that has different sounds on left and right. With tap delay turned off, the original stereo is maintained. With the effect on, both channels are processed. So, it doesn’t mix down to mono. And it processes both channels.
